Global demand for data center capacity could more than triple by 2030.
U.S. data centers emitted more than 105 million tons of CO2e between September 2023 - August 2024, accounting for 2.18% of total U.S. emissions.
Individual hyperscale facilities require over 50 million gallons of water per year.
Data centers rank among the top 10 industrial water consumers in the U.S.
